a law firm in nanjing is recruiting intern lawyers who need to be able to fly a helicopter. two people have applied.

recently, a law firm in nanjing released a job posting for a trainee lawyer and assistant, requiring that "in addition to assisting the lead lawyer in handling cases, the candidate must be able to fly a small helicopter," sparking heated discussions among netizens: will any lawyers apply? what is the salary?

on september 3, mr. zhang, the person in charge of the law firm involved, told upstream news (reporting email: [email protected]) reporters: "the recruitment requirements are true, the salary is negotiable, and two people have signed up to apply."

upstream news reporters saw from the screenshot of the recruitment information that the law firm is recruiting three intern lawyers and assistants. in addition to assisting the principal lawyer in handling cases, the intern lawyers are also required to take on the following positions: flying a small helicopter, preparing lunch for the law firm (those who can prepare lunch in a colorful and delicious way will be given priority), and assisting the director in managing the administrative affairs of the law firm (those with accounting or administrative experience will be given priority).

on september 3, a reporter from upstream news called the reserved phone number for the industrial and commercial registration of the law firm involved. mr. zhang, the person in charge of the law firm, told the reporter: "because we travel almost every day, we often take the high-speed rail. but the speed of high-speed rail is not the same as that of airplanes. in order to meet the requirement of reaching the destination quickly, the law firm is preparing to buy a small helicopter. currently, two people have applied for the job, one from guangzhou and the other from shenzhen."

as for the salary, mr. zhang said it was negotiable. he explained: "applicants should bring helicopter pilot qualification certificates, legal professional qualification certificates, etc. to the law firm for interviews to see if they are skilled in piloting and their character." he finally emphasized: "the law firm is planning to buy a helicopter not to show off, but to improve work efficiency more quickly."

a reporter from upstream news logged into the "law firm recruitment" column on the official website of the nanjing lawyers association and saw that the law firm released recruitment information for "partners, full-time and part-time lawyers, and interns" on august 11, 2024. the requirements for interns are inconsistent with what the law firm has released now. in this regard, a staff member of the nanjing lawyers association said: "the content of the 'law firm recruitment' column is provided by the law firm itself. when interviewing and applying for a job, the law firm's own recruitment requirements shall prevail."
